      That is why they had to come up with the flood tunnel idea. The fact that the small island surrounded by the ocean consists of glacial till which leaks like a sieve wouldn't work as an explination. For the below sea level idea to work, they had to be able to dig down in impermeable soil and then install flood tunnels. In the Middle Ages, they would have looked at the problem and thought, let's hide the treasure in the numerous places where it could be easily hidden in Europe and a place where we can recover it later. After all, what is the purpose of hiding something, if you can't recover it?

      Oak Island IS NOT surrounded by the ocean. It is a small island in Mahone Bay (Nova Scotia) just a stone's throw from the mainland ("see marine nautical chart CHS4381 on the Internet"). You ask, how did they keep out the water 250 years ago--- how about upwards of two thousand years ago? Easy! The sea level surrounding Oak island was much lower in ancient times allowing for access to the voids/cavern(s) deep beneath Oak island via shoreline entrances which are all now totally underwater. What was buried/concealed at Oak Island deep underground in the very distant past was never meant to be recovered. It is most probably an ancient religious tomb. And nobody "dug down over 100 feet" to bury/conceal it. The Money Pit was originally a deep open sinkhole that somehow connected to the "then" high-and-dry voids/cavern(s) beneath Oak Island. The "sinkhole" was then backfilled after the fact with dirt and all the securely-fastened oak log platforms to protect and conceal what was buried far below. In closing, bathymetric maps prepared in the 1990's by the Geological Survey of Canada showed an extended ancient submerged linear shoreline indicating that, in very ancient times, Oak Island was part of the mainland and was not an island!
